Net Income
The total profit of a company after all expenses, including taxes and operating costs, have been deducted from total revenue.
Present Value Factor
A factor used in the calculation of the present value of cash flows, based on a specific rate and number of periods.
Net Present Value
A financial metric that calculates the difference between the present value of cash inflows and outflows over a period of time.
Present Value Index
The Present Value Index is a financial metric used to evaluate the viability of a project or investment by comparing its present value of future cash flows to the initial investment.
